What is a Deck Top Computer?

A "deck top computer" is an alternative term for a compact desktop computer designed to sit on or under a desk, offering full desktop functionality in a space-saving form factor. These systems prioritize reliability, energy efficiency, and long-term stability, making them ideal for business environments where uptime and consistent performance are critical. Unlike traditional towers, deck top computers often feature fanless cooling, low power consumption, and ruggedized components to withstand continuous operation.

Key Specifications for Business Reliability

For business applications, deck top computers should offer:

  • Durable construction: Metal chassis with passive cooling to eliminate moving parts and reduce failure points

  • Reliable processors: Intel® N-series (N100, N150) for basic tasks, or Core™ i3/i5 for more demanding workloads

  • Sufficient memory: 8GB to 16GB DDR4 RAM for multitasking

  • Fast storage: 256GB to 512GB SSD for quick boot times and application loading

  • Multiple connectivity: Dual Ethernet ports, USB 3.2, HDMI, and optional WiFi for versatile networking

  • Long lifecycle: Components selected for 24/7 operation in commercial settings

These specifications ensure the computer can handle office productivity suites, point-of-sale systems, digital signage, and thin client deployments without performance degradation over time.

Use Cases and Applications

Compact deck top computers excel in various business scenarios:

Application Recommended Configuration Key Benefit
Office Workstations Intel Core i3/i5, 8-16GB RAM, 256GB SSD Quiet operation, small footprint
Point-of-Sale Systems Intel N100, 4-8GB RAM, 128GB SSD Fanless reliability, low power
Digital Signage Intel N100/N150, 4-8GB RAM 24/7 operation, VESA mountable
Thin Client Deployment ARM Cortex A53/A55, 2-4GB RAM Ultra-low power, zero maintenance
Industrial Control Intel Core i5, 16GB RAM, 512GB SSD Wide temperature tolerance, rugged

Why Choose a Compact Desktop for Business?

Businesses benefit from deck top computers through:

  • Reduced energy costs: Typically consume 15-65W compared to 200W+ for traditional towers

  • Space efficiency: Can be mounted behind monitors or under desks

  • Lower total cost of ownership: Fewer moving parts means less maintenance and longer lifespan

  • Enhanced security: Optional TPM 2.0 support and managed BIOS for enterprise deployments

  • Silent operation: Fanless designs eliminate noise in open office environments
